Hey i'm goin on a trip to cayman islands in dec. and i'll be bringing my canon g9 with canon housing. I don't have a strobe and not really sure if i can fit it in the budget. i haven't really had a chance to play with my camera underwater too much but I was wondering is it possible to take decent pics without a strobe? Or should i really look into renting or buying one?

You can get by without one.

The key to getting some good shots is practicing with that camera in the housing before you go. It's a MUST to know all the controls BEFORE a dive trip.

Use your camera's strobe for macro shots and Custom White balance for your non-strobe shots. You can set your Custom Settings for that then all you have to do is dial between the two. Custom White balance translates to calibrating your white balance off a white card or dive slate at varying depths only for the non-strobe shots. In the clear waters of Grand Cayman you can get away with calibrating once at the shallower depths then again at deeper depths. Using the "M" mode will yield the best photos.
